    Worked at Westside Tennis Club in the late '90's when the Rockets Practice there.

    SF3- Great guy. The first time I met him he was doing a radio interview, but afterwards made time to talk. At the time he loved the attention.

    Mobley- Was alright. He didn't ignore me but could tell he was in a hurry. He had a bunch of kids with him.

    Cato- Cool guy. Looks mean but friendly. He has/had a purple Escalade that changes colors.

    W. Williams- He was cool and outgoing.

    Cassell- Back when he was with the Bucks. He's cool and loud. He was entertaining everyone. You could tell he was glad to be in Houston.

    Mo Taylor- Talk to him after he signed and welcomed him to Houston. He dropped me a $20 tip for his free meal probably cause I didn't bug him.

    Rudy T- Great guy. Friendly and polite.

    Carrol Dawson- Always took a break from his office and come down to have a ice cream cone. Most times more than one. Somedays he was in the mood to talk somedays not.

    Management- Dennis Lindsey, Dean Cooper, Melvin Hunt, Mike Wells, and Jim Boylen would discuss basketball anytime or anywhere.

    Mario Elie- He was with friends but was polite.

    John Lucas- Cool guy. When he was coaching he was tough on them whether it was basketball or tennis.

    John Lucas 3- Good Guy. This was when he was still at Bellaire. Played pickup games all the time.

    Calvin Murphy- Talked to him after the Warriors game in Oakland and he was pretty short with me. I guess he was excited to get back to the hotel room.

    Thats what I can remember off the top of my head.


    Non Rockets

    Antonio McDyess- Cool guy was rehabbing at Westside.

    Damon Jones- Very outgoing and talkative and this was before he was the Monster that Shaq Created. He dropped a $50 spot.

    The coolest athletes at Westside at that time was actually the Comets. Tina Thompson and Sheryl Swoopes. The meals were free and the whole team would take advantage of it. The Rockets not so much. They could get a free meal anywhere.
